ukwakheka kwamakristalu eqhwa

ukwakheka kwejometri

Ukuma okulinganayo kungenxa yokukhula kwedamu, lapho amanzi afakwa khona ngqo kumakristalu eqhwa bese ehwamuka. Kuye ngezinga lokushisa elizungezile kanye nomswakama, amakristalu eqhwa angakhula kusukela kumaprism angama-hexagonal okuqala ngezindlela eziningi ezilinganayo. Ukubunjwa okungenzeka kwamakristalu eqhwa kuyikholomu, okumise kwenaliti, okumise okwepuleti, kanye ne-dendritic. Uma ikristalu ithuthela endaweni enezimo ezihlukene zemvelo, imodi yokukhula ingase ishintshe futhi ikristalu yokugcina ingase ibonise izindlela ezixubile.

Amakristalu eqhwa avame ukuwa nezimbazo zawo ezinde eziqondaniswe ngokuvundlile, futhi ngaleyo ndlela abonakala kuma-radar wesimo sezulu se-polarimetric anamanani abonakalayo athuthukisiwe (okuhle). Ukulayishwa kwekristalu yeqhwa kungabangela ukuqondanisa ngaphandle kokuvundlile. I-radar yesimo sezulu epholile ingakwazi ukubona kahle amakristalu eqhwa ashajiwe. Izinga lokushisa nomswakama kunquma izinhlobo eziningi zekristalu. Amakristalu eqhwa anesibopho sokubonakaliswa okubonakalayo kwe-atmospheric.

Amafu aqandisiwe akhiwe amakristalu eqhwa, ikakhulukazi amafu e-cirrus kanye nenkungu eqandayo. Amakristalu eqhwa ku-troposphere abangela isibhakabhaka esiluhlaza sibe mhlophe kancane, okungaba uphawu lwengaphambili elisondelayo (kanye nemvula) njengoba umoya omanzi ukhuphuka futhi ubanda ube amakristalu eqhwa.

Ezingeni lokushisa elivamile nokucindezela, ama-molecule amanzi amise okwe-V futhi ama-athomu amabili e-hydrogen ahlanganiswe nama-athomu omoya-mpilo nge-engeli engu-105°. Amakristalu eqhwa avamile ano-symmetrical futhi ane-hexagonal.

Uma icindezelwa phakathi kwezingqimba ezimbili ze-graphene, amakristalu eqhwa ayisikwele akheka ekamelweni lokushisa. Impahla iyisigaba esisha se-ice crystal esihlanganisa namanye ama-ice angu-17. Ucwaningo lulandela ekutholakaleni kwangaphambilini kokuthi umhwamuko wamanzi namanzi awuketshezi kungadlula emashidini e-laminated graphene oxide, ngokungafani nama-molecule amancane njenge-helium. Lo mphumela kucatshangwa ukuthi uqhutshwa amandla e-van der Waals, angafaka ukucindezela okungaphezu kwe-atmosphere engu-10.000.

izifundo ngamakristalu eqhwa

ukwakheka kwekristalu yeqhwa

Ukulingisa okwenziwa ku-supercomputer ye-MareNostrum e-Barcelona ngabacwaningi abavela ku-CSIC kanye ne-Complutense University of Madrid bakuqinisekisile ukuthi ukhiye wokukhula okungavamile kwamakristalu eqhwa ulele esakhiweni sawo esingaphezulu.

Indawo yeqhwa ingaba ezifundeni ezintathu ezihlukene, ngamazinga ahlukene okuphazamiseka. Amaphaseji asuka kokunye aye kokunye adala izinguquko ezingazelelwe amazinga okukhula njengoba amazinga okushisa enyuka futhi achaze izindlela ezahlukene (isicaba, i-hexagonal, noma kokubili) kusuka eqhweni noma kumakristalu eqhwa emkhathini.

Isihluthulelo salezi zinguquko zekristalu ezithile kanye nokukhula yisakhiwo sazo esingaphezulu. Ucwaningo olwenziwa abacwaningi uLuis González MacDowell weComplutense University of Madrid (UCM), u-Eva Noya we-Rocca Solano Institute of Physical Chemistry (IQFR) weKhomishana Ephakeme Yocwaningo Lwesayensi, noPablo Llombart wazo zombili izikhungo ubonisa lokhu ngokwengxenye. Lesi sihloko sanyatheliswa kumagazini i-Science Advances.

Ngaphezu kwalokho, kuyathakazelisa ukuqaphela ukuthi umcwaningi waseJapane u-Ukichiro Nakaya wathola amakristalu eqhwa amancane kunawo wonke, abizwa ngokuthi uthuli lwedayimane, ngeminyaka yawo-1930, ayemise okwe-prism ene-hexagonal. Lawa maprism angaba sicaba, njengephilisi, noma abe made, njengepensela noma iprism ene-hexagonal, futhi angaguquka asuke esimweni esisodwa aye kwesinye ezingeni lokushisa elithile.

Ukulingisa

amakristalu eqhwa

Abacwaningi baqaphela ukuthi emazingeni okushisa aphansi, iqhwa lalibushelelezi futhi lihlelekile. Lapho amangqamuzana omhwamuko eshayisana nendawo engaphezulu, abakwazi ukuthola indawo yokujaha futhi bahwamuke ngokushesha, okwenza ukukhula kwekristalu kuhambe kancane. Kodwa emazingeni okushisa aphakeme, iqhwa liyaphazamiseka, libe nezinyathelo eziningi. Ama-molecule omhwamuko angathola kalula indawo yawo ezitebhisini futhi amakristalu akhula ngokushesha.

"Siqaphele ukuthi lolu shintsho aluzange lwenzeke kancane kancane, kodwa lwenzeke ngenxa yenguquko ecacile ebizwa ngokuthi i-topological transition. Kodwa okwenza iqhwa lingajwayelekile nakakhulu ukuthi kungazelelwe, lapho igobolondo langaphandle lekristalu lincibilika, ingaphezulu liyashelela futhi libe muncu futhi,” kusho uNoah.

Lapho kuba bushelelezi kakhulu futhi, ukukhula kwekristalu kuba kancane kakhulu kulolo hlangothi lwekristalu, kodwa hhayi ngakolunye uhlangothi. Ngokungazelelwe ezinye zikhula ngokushesha, ezinye zikhula kancane, futhi ukuma kwamakristalu kuyashintsha; njengoba uNakatani aphawula ocwaningweni eminyakeni engaphezu kwama-90 edlule.

Ukulingisa ku-MareNostrum

Njengoba kunikezwe ukuthi iqhwa liyinto eyinkimbinkimbi okudingeka ifundwe kusetshenziswa amasu okuhlola ngenxa yokuhwamuka kwawo ngokushesha, ukulingisa kuye kwenziwa izinyanga eziyisishiyagalombili kukhompyutha enkulu kunazo zonke eSpain, i-MareNostrum (BSC-CNS).

“Umsebenzi wokubala uye wasivumela ukuba sinqume indlela yengqamuzana ngalinye lamanzi elakha ikristalu; kodwa-ke, ukwakha ikristalu encane, sidinga amakhulu ezinkulungwane zama-molecule, ngakho-ke inani lokubala elidingekayo ukwenza lolu cwaningo likhulu kakhulu. kusho uLlombart Say.

UGonzález MacDowell uphethe ngokuthi le miphumela “iyathakazelisa kakhulu, kodwa ucwaningo lwesayensi ludinga ukuqinisekiswa ngezibalo ezintsha nokuqinisekiswa. Naphezu kwalesi sixwayiso, siyajabula ukuthi imizamo yethu ibe nemiphumela emihle, ngoba kuthathe imizamo eminingi engaphumelelanga ukuthola uxhaso.”

Ngaphezu kwalokho, usokhemisi ukhumbula ukuthi amakristalu eqhwa asemkhathini anendima ebalulekile ekufudumaleni kwembulunga yonke: “Ukuze siqonde umthelela ekuguquguqukeni kwesimo sezulu, sidinga ukuqonda ukuma kwaso nezinga lokukhula. Ngakho ukuqonda kwethu okungcono kusivumela ukuthi sibeke esinye isiqephu kundida yezigidi zamadola.”
